The cozy puzzler “Please, Touch The Artwork 2” is coming to the Switch on May 23rd (2025)

"The Belgian solo indie games developer Thomas Waterzooi are today very happy and excited to announce that his cozy puzzler “Please, Touch The Artwork 2”, is coming to the Nintendo Switch via the Nintendo Eshop on May 23rd, 2025." - Jonas Ek, TGG.

The tactical RPG “Prelude Dark Pain” is now fully funded via Kickstarter

"The Seville-based (Spain) indie games developer QUICKFIRE GAMES are today very proud and happy to announce that their the tactical rpg “Prelude Dark Pain“, is now fully funded via Kickstarter." - Jonas Ek, TGG.
